Pune was put on high alert after Maharashtra Police received a bomb threat call targeting key locations, including Pune Railway Station, Yerwada, and Bhosari. The call, received around 9:15 AM on emergency number 112, triggered an immediate security response.

Authorities, including RPF, GRP, city police, and dog squads, conducted thorough searches but found no suspicious items. The threat was declared a hoax, though investigations continue to trace the caller and determine the motive behind the false alarm.

This incident follows a similar hoax in Mumbai on May 19, where a caller falsely claimed a bomb plot in the JJ Marg area. Mumbai Police have since registered a case against the individual for spreading panic.
